- 博客(3)
- 收藏
- 关注
原创 快速排序与冒泡排序
快速排序是比较基础的排序算法,是冒泡排序的升级版,容易和冒泡排序混淆。基本的操作还是交换,是从两头向中间遍历,同时也用到了分治的思想,每组操作都有至少一个到达最终位置为了以防以后忘了,我在这附上具体操作图#include<cstdio>#include<cstring>using namespace std;void ksort(int *a, int left, ...
2018-03-16 16:46:38 441
原创 虚函数
#include <stdio.h>class Base{public: virtual void Init() { printf("Base Init\n"); } void func() { printf("Base func\n"); }};class Derived: public Bas...
2018-03-05 11:49:08 380
原创 链表的反转
属于链表的基本操作,用一个循环搞定。下面用一个结构简单的存整数的链表演示。#include<stdio.h>#include<string.h>#include<stdlib.h>struct List{ int val; List *Next;};List *L;int n=0;List *pushin(List *l,int...
2018-03-03 20:30:35 238
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人